Introduction

Opening your first location is a construction project. Opening your tenth is a construction program — and the difference between those two things is where most growing brands struggle.

A single project can succeed through sheer determination. The founder manages every detail personally, makes decisions on the fly, absorbs surprises through brute-force problem-solving, and eventually gets the doors open. It's exhausting but survivable.

That approach doesn't scale. By the time you're managing three to five simultaneous build-outs across multiple markets, the founder-as-construction-manager model collapses. Decisions get delayed because one person can't be in five places. Mistakes from early projects get repeated because nothing was documented. Costs creep upward because there's no benchmark data to challenge contractor pricing. And timelines stretch because nobody owns the full schedule from lease to opening.

The brands that scale successfully — from 1 location to 10, then 10 to 50 — aren't just opening more stores. They're building a construction program: a repeatable system of processes, standards, relationships, and accountability structures that delivers predictable outcomes regardless of who's managing any individual project.

Here's what that system looks like and how to build it.

The three stages of construction program maturity

Most multi-unit operators evolve through three distinct stages as they grow. Understanding where you are helps you invest in the right capabilities at the right time.

Stage 1: Founder-led (1–3 locations)

  • The founder or a single operations leader manages all construction decisions
  • Each project is treated as unique, with limited reuse of plans, specs, or processes
  • Contractor relationships are project-specific — a new GC each time, or whoever is available
  • Budget and schedule tracking is informal: spreadsheets, email threads, gut feel
  • Lessons from past projects live in one person's head, not in a system

What works: agility, speed of decision-making, personal accountability.

What breaks: the founder becomes the bottleneck. Knowledge isn't captured. Costs aren't benchmarked. Quality varies by contractor.

Stage 2: Structured growth (3–7 locations)

  • A prototype or design standard exists, even if informal
  • One or two preferred contractors have been identified in the home market
  • Someone other than the founder has construction oversight responsibility — a CM consultant, ops director, or project coordinator
  • Basic process documentation exists: bid templates, punch list forms, vendor lists
  • Budget benchmarks from prior projects inform new project estimates

What works: repeatability begins. Costs become more predictable. Schedule expectations are grounded in actual data.

What breaks: expanding to new markets disrupts established contractor relationships. The prototype doesn't flex well for non-standard sites. The single person with construction knowledge is still a bottleneck — just a different person.

Stage 3: Programmatic execution (7–15+ locations)

  • A formalized construction playbook governs every project from site evaluation through closeout
  • A dedicated construction function exists: internal hire, CM consultant on retainer, or both
  • The contractor bench is deep, with pre-qualified GCs in every active market
  • Design standards are codified with clear flex/fix guidelines
  • Data from every completed project feeds a cost database that benchmarks future projects
  • Technology supports schedule tracking, document management, and reporting across the portfolio

What works: predictability, scalability, risk containment, competitive pricing through volume.

What breaks: only breaks if the system isn't maintained — stale cost data, an outdated prototype, or loss of the key person who built the program.

The seven building blocks of a scalable construction program

Regardless of which stage you're in today, building toward programmatic execution requires investing in seven core capabilities.

1. A codified prototype package

A complete set of design documents, material specifications, and brand standards that define your concept — not just the look, but the technical requirements behind it.

  • Architectural standards: floor plan templates for two to three site configurations (endcap, inline, freestanding), ceiling details, storefront design, interior finish palette
  • MEP specifications: electrical load calculations, HVAC sizing criteria, plumbing requirements, equipment utility schedules
  • Equipment schedule: every piece of kitchen, treatment, or retail equipment with make, model, utility requirements, and approved alternates
  • Brand standards: signage specs, color formulas, material specifications, lighting fixtures and levels, music/AV requirements
  • Flex/fix matrix: explicitly defining what elements are non-negotiable brand standards versus what can adapt to site conditions

Why it matters for scaling: without a codified prototype, every new project starts from scratch. Design takes longer, costs vary unpredictably, and brand consistency erodes. A strong prototype package reduces design time by 40–60% and provides a reliable cost baseline.

Investment: $25,000–$75,000 to develop a comprehensive prototype package from scratch, or to formalize what you've learned from your first two or three builds.

2. A pre-qualified contractor bench

A vetted list of general contractors in every market where you're active or planning to expand — pre-qualified, pre-negotiated, and ready to bid on short notice.

Finding and vetting a new contractor for every project in a new market adds four to eight weeks to the front end and introduces significant quality risk. A pre-qualified bench eliminates that lag.

  • Define qualification criteria: relevant project experience, bonding capacity, insurance requirements, references, financial stability, geographic coverage
  • Issue an RFQ in each target market before you have a specific project — you're qualifying firms, not bidding a job
  • Conduct interviews and reference checks, and visit completed projects similar to yours in scope and complexity
  • Negotiate master terms once: insurance requirements, lien waiver protocols, change order procedures, payment terms
  • Maintain two to three qualified GCs per market — competition keeps pricing honest, and backup is essential if your primary contractor can't take on a project

Investment: 20–40 hours of effort per market. No hard cost beyond your time (or your CM consultant's time), but the value is enormous — competitive pricing, faster mobilization, and reduced risk.

3. A standardized bidding and procurement process

A repeatable process for soliciting, evaluating, and awarding construction contracts, ensuring apples-to-apples comparison and consistent contract terms.

  • Standard bid package template — ensures every GC prices the same scope
  • Bid leveling spreadsheet — normalizes proposals for true comparison of inclusions, exclusions, and allowances
  • Pre-negotiated contract template — consistent terms, so you avoid re-negotiating from scratch each project
  • Formal scope of work document — eliminates ambiguity about what's in and out of the GC's contract
  • Evaluation criteria and scoring — removes subjectivity from award decisions

Why it matters for scaling: without standardization, each bidding cycle is reinvented. Bids aren't comparable because scope definitions vary. Contract negotiations drag because terms are negotiated from zero. And pricing lacks accountability because there's no historical benchmark to challenge.

The volume advantage: once you're doing four or more projects per year, contractors will sharpen pricing for the relationship — but only if you can credibly demonstrate a pipeline and a professional procurement process. Nobody discounts for a disorganized client.

4. A cost benchmarking database

A structured record of actual costs from every completed project — broken down by CSI division, trade, square footage, and market — that serves as the baseline for future project budgets.

  • Total cost and cost per SF by category: hard costs, soft costs, FF&E, equipment
  • Cost by CSI division: demolition, concrete, metals, wood and plastics, finishes, mechanical, electrical, plumbing, fire protection
  • Change order volume: total dollars, percentage of contract, cause codes
  • Schedule duration by phase: design, permitting, construction, closeout
  • Contractor performance metrics: quality, schedule adherence, communication
  • Market-specific factors: labor rates, material premiums, permitting timelines

Without cost data, every new budget is a guess — or worse, it relies entirely on contractor estimates without any owner-side validation. With five or more completed projects in your database, you can challenge contractor pricing with actual data, identify cost trends early, set realistic budgets at the pro forma stage before bids arrive, and measure contractor performance over time.

Investment: minimal hard cost — just discipline in capturing and organizing data after each project. A simple spreadsheet works for the first five to ten projects; purpose-built software becomes worthwhile at 10+ projects per year.

5. A master schedule template

A templated project schedule that maps every activity from lease execution through grand opening — not just the construction phase, but the full lifecycle including design, permitting, procurement, construction, FF&E, training, and marketing.

With a template, you start each new project at 80% complete. You adjust durations for market-specific factors rather than building from zero.

  • Milestone markers: LOI signed, lease executed, design complete, permit submitted, permit issued, GC mobilization, rough-in complete, finishes complete, equipment installed, CO issued, staff training, soft opening, grand opening
  • Critical path identification: which activities, if delayed, push the opening date — usually permitting, equipment procurement, and landlord delivery
  • Lead time callouts: long-lead items that must be ordered early, including equipment, custom millwork, signage, and specialty materials
  • Phase-gate approvals: points where internal sign-off is required before proceeding — budget approval, design approval, GC award
  • Parallel work streams: activities that can happen simultaneously, such as equipment procurement during permitting and marketing or hiring during construction

The schedule discipline: for every new project, the template is customized within the first week of the LOI. That gives you a realistic opening date projection before the lease is signed, and an accountability framework from day one.

6. A change order management protocol

A standardized process for evaluating, approving, and tracking change orders across all projects — preventing the cost creep that erodes budgets one small change at a time.

Change orders are the number one source of budget overruns in multi-unit construction. Individually, each one seems justified. Collectively, they can add 15–30% to your project cost if not managed rigorously.

  • Authorization thresholds: who can approve changes at what dollar levels — for example, PM approves under $5K, director approves $5K–$25K, owner approves above $25K
  • Documentation requirements: every change order must include scope description, cost breakdown, schedule impact, and classification
  • Cause coding: track why changes happen so you can fix the root cause — design omission, unforeseen site condition, owner scope change, code requirement, landlord requirement
  • Pricing validation: for changes above $5K, require competitive pricing or unit-cost backup, not just a lump sum from the GC
  • Portfolio reporting: a monthly summary across all active projects showing change order volume, causes, and trends

The compounding benefit: once you have ten or more projects of change order data, patterns emerge. "We always get hit with an unforeseen plumbing condition in second-generation spaces" becomes a standard contingency line item. "Our prototype electrical load calculation consistently underestimates by 15%" becomes a design correction.

7. Centralized reporting and accountability

A single dashboard or reporting cadence that gives leadership visibility into every active project's status — budget, schedule, risk, and key decisions needed.

  • Budget: committed cost versus approved budget — are we on track financially?
  • Schedule: actual milestone dates versus planned — are we going to open on time?
  • Change orders: cumulative dollars and percentage of contract — is scope creeping?
  • Open RFIs and submittals — are decisions getting stuck?
  • Risk register: the top three risks per project — what could go wrong next?
  • Upcoming decisions needed — what does leadership need to unblock?

At one or two projects, you can keep status in your head. At five or more, you can't. Without centralized reporting, problems hide until they're crises. A monthly budget meeting where you discover a project is $100K over and six weeks behind is too late.

Reporting isn't just about visibility — it's about creating a cadence of accountability. When every project manager knows they'll present status weekly, problems get surfaced earlier, decisions get made faster, and performance improves through transparency.

Common scaling mistakes

Hiring a full-time construction director too early. Many brands hire a full-time VP of construction at three to four projects per year, then find the role underutilized between active projects. A CM consultant on retainer provides the same expertise at 40–60% of the cost, scaling up during heavy periods and down during lulls. The right time for a full-time hire is when you're consistently executing six or more projects per year with no slowdown in sight.

Using the same contractor for every market. Your trusted GC at home may not have capacity, licensing, or pricing advantage in a new geography. Loyalty is valuable, but not at the expense of competitive pricing and local expertise. Maintain the home-market relationship and build a local bench in each expansion market.

Not investing in the prototype until it's too late. Many operators wait until they've built four or five locations their way before formalizing the prototype — meaning each of those was designed from scratch at full cost and full timeline. Codifying the prototype after location two saves significant time and money on locations three through ten.

Treating each project as independent. When projects aren't connected by shared processes, data, and relationships, you lose the primary advantage of being a multi-unit operator: leverage. Volume should give you better pricing, faster timelines, and lower risk — but only if your program is structured to capture those benefits.

The transition plan: from where you are to where you need to be

If you're at 1–3 locations, prioritize documenting what you've learned into a basic prototype package, formalizing contractor relationships, tracking costs in a structured format, and engaging a CM consultant on your next project to start building the relationship.

If you're at 3–7 locations, prioritize codifying the prototype with a flex/fix matrix, pre-qualifying contractors in your next two or three expansion markets, implementing a standardized bid process with leveling tools, building a cost database, creating a master schedule template, and establishing a change order protocol with cause coding.

If you're at 7+ locations, prioritize portfolio-level reporting with a weekly accountability cadence, evaluating technology needs, assessing whether an internal hire or CM consultant retainer fits your volume, auditing the prototype annually, and leveraging your volume for better pricing through annual GC commitments and preferred vendor programs.

Conclusion

Scaling a construction program isn't about doing the same thing faster — it's about building systems that make predictable outcomes inevitable rather than heroic. The brands that open ten locations on time and on budget aren't working harder than the brands that struggle to open three. They've invested in the infrastructure — prototype packages, contractor benches, standardized processes, cost data, and accountability structures — that makes each successive project easier, faster, and less expensive than the last.

The transition from project to program is the most important strategic investment a growing brand makes in its real estate function. And it doesn't have to happen all at once — it's built iteratively, one capability at a time, compounding with every completed location.

Start where you are. Build what you need next. And let each project make the program stronger.
